Assistant Director

3 weeks ago


Canberra, Australia Australian Department of the Environment Full time

EL 1 - $112,294 - $120,780 per annum plus superannuation
- ABARES Division
- Canberra, ACT
- _We have a vacancy in our Forest and Land Sciences Program for somebody with a background in forest sciences. _
- _The program has a strong focus on integrated spatial analysis, holds key national datasets on forests and land use, and works collaboratively with other government and research agencies to report and provide advice on sustainable forest management. _
- _As an Assistant Director, you will be established in your scientific career, experienced in or with the potential to lead small teams and collaborate widely, and proactive in planning and undertaking research._

**Who we are**
The Australian Bureau of Agriculture and Resource Economics and Sciences (ABARES) represents a rare concentration of economic and scientific expertise in Australian government. Most of our staff - including those in senior executive roles - are trained economists and scientists. ABARES is an important link between research and policy, and at ABARES you will be interpreting and advising on real-world problems.

**The Job**
The duties of this role include:

- collating, synthesising and interpreting data and information on Australia’s native forests; communicating findings for government, industry and the community; and anticipating and providing scientific advice and information on issues associated with Australia’s forests, their use and management
- compiling and analysing tabular and spatial data and information on Australia’s native forest resources and their management for a variety of production and non-production uses, and developing modern metrics for sustainable forest management
- initiating and leading scientific research and analysis, including collaborations with economists, scientists and policy advisers across government, academia and industry, to provide integrated, multi-disciplinary research and advice
- disseminating research results through reports, papers, briefs, presentations, web content and data visualisations
- representing ABARES at meetings, conferences and a range of public forums, and managing stakeholder relationships
- contributing to the planning, coordination and management of team operations to ensure goals and objectives are met.
